Public Players

The Government of India has played a major role in the development of telecommunication sector. Established in 1985, Department of Telecommunications (DOT) was the first government division to provide domestic and long-distance telephone service in India. In 1986, DOT created Mahanagar Telephone Nigam Limited (MTNL) for telephone services in metropolitan cities and Videsh Sanchar Nigam Limited (VSNL) for international telecommunications as its wholly owned subsidiaries. Later on, in 1997 Telecom Regulatory Authority of India was formed. DOT has now become a corporation named BSNL.
Growth of Public Players in Mobile Telephony

In India, Public Players in mobile telephony have 22% market share. MTNL started its mobile services in 2000, with its Garuda telecom service. It now owns three brands i.e. Garuda, Trump and Dolphin in mobile segment. BSNL entered mobile segment in 2001 with Cellone and Excel mobile services.

Growth trend of Public Players of Indian mobile telephony

Financial Year

Subscriber Base

(in millions)

Growth

(over preceding FY)

2001-02

0.26

12%

2002-03

2.64

915.38%

2003-04

5.99

126.89%

2004-05

10.98

83.30%

2005-06

19.7

79.41%


Public Players are in the process of expanding their networks to provide more coverage. They are focusing on providing services to the innermost parts of the country.
